Could you help me in finding the problem?

AVC denials listed in /var/log/audit/audit.log?  SELinux was my first thought
looking at this.

If you do:

setenforce 0
service sssd restart

Does it work then?  If not, it's something else  ;)

stracing the sssd process could give you a pointer as to exactly what it's
trying to do that's failing, in case it's looking in the wrong place or
something.
